Iowa lawmakers push flood recovery despite fiscal challenges
Amidst funding challenges in the troubled economy, Iowa legislators have to tackle the expensive task of flood recovery. Iowa's budget shortfall is set at more than $6 million, while repairing 2008's weather-related damage could cost anywhere from $8 billion to $10 billion.
